Brabin: I’m the right man for the job

LUTON boss Gary Brabin has declared he is the right man for the job after seeing his side fall seven points leaders Wrexham at the weekend, writes Mike Simmonds.

Defeat to fellow promotion chasers Fleetwood Town dropped Hatters out of the play-off places with the likes of Gateshead and Southport leapfrogging them.

Although there is still plenty of time left in the season, some sections of Town fans are getting restless with the side’s indifferent form, but Brabin said: “I believe that I’m the man who can take the club forward.

“I always give my all, I believe I know what it takes to get out of this league.

“I know it’s only early days, but I’m certainly not feeling any pressure in terms of that, no-one’s put me under any pressure. I put myself under my own pressure. I want to do well, the people behind the scenes at the club have been fantastic.”
